Ravi Ashwin’s wife Prithi Narayanan, who is very active on social media took a dig at the Indian team management after they decided not to include off-spinner Ravichandran Ashwin in their XI once again. Ravi Ashwin was kept waiting to get his first opportunity in the ongoing Test series as India decided to go with the all-rounder Ravindra Jadeja as the lone spinning option.

Though, India did decently well with 4 seamers in the first 2 Tests, but Ashwin’s absence was badly felt in the 3rd Test match when India was struggling to pick wickets. In the 4th Test match at the Oval, it was expected that Ravi Ashwin will be included in the squad for the 4th Test match. However, fans were left in shock once again after Ashwin was not among those who came into the Indian side on Thursday.

India decided to bring seamers Umesh Yadav and Shardul Thakur, who replaced Mohammed Shami and Ishant Sharma as Virat Kohli continued to back his aggressive 4-seamers strategy.

Meanwhile, not many were impressed with the decision of Virat Kohli and the team management. A number of fans, celebrities, experts, and cricketers took to their Twitter and criticized the team’s decision to not play Ashwin in the 4th Test.

Among many, Ashwin’s wife Prithi Narayanan took a dig at Virat Kohli and team management. She took to her Twitter and shared a video of her daughter searching for Ashwin in the middle. Sharing the video, Prithi wrote:

Earlier, during the press conference, while announcing the changes in the squad, Virat reasoned that left-arm spinner Ravindra Jadeja is as good an option against 4 left-handers in the English line-up. He had said:

“Two changes – Ishant and Shami have niggles – Umesh and Shardul are back. For us, it’s about partnerships, we can’t focus too much on individuals. England has four left-handers, so a good match-up for Jadeja, with our seamers bowling over the wicket. Also factors in his balance at No.7. The opening partnership has been amazing for us, it’s about getting together as batsmen. A few days left on this tour, the series is poised beautifully, and no shortage of effort, for sure,”
